Universal Orlando Resort is adding two new hotel properties.

Co-owned and operated by Loews Hotels & Co, Universal Stella Nova Resort and Universal Terra Luna Resort will each feature 750 guest rooms in the resort’s Prime Value category.

This will bring the total number of guest rooms across the park destination to 10,500.

They are slated to open in early 2025.

Universal Stella Nova Resort will have a galactic theme inspired by galaxies, new stars and mysterious black holes.

The Universal Terra Luna Resort is inspired by diverse planetary elements of the universe.

Guests staying at the new hotels, or other Universal Orlando hotels can take advantage of exclusive theme park benefits which include Early Park Admission.

This allows guests to access one of the three theme parks up to an hour before park opening.

There is complimentary transportation to and from the parks, and resort-wide charging privileges.

Universal Stella Nova Resort and Universal Terra Luna Resort will be located adjacent to the future site of the new Universal Epic Universe theme park.

This is set to open at a later date in 2025.

Universal Orlando’s current theme parks and Universal CityWalk will be accessible from the new hotels via complimentary shuttles.

The new accommodations provide travel agent partners additional hotel options to sell along with the eight existing Universal Orlando hotels.

Stays can be booked beginning January 2025 at Universal Stella Nova Resort and February 2025 at Universal Terra Luna Resort.

More details about the new hotels will be revealed at a later date.
